LG Heat Pump Error Code P431
Forbid heating mode operation when outdoor temperature over 30°C.
What the P431 error code actually means
Your LG heat pump is blocking heating mode because it detected that the outdoor temperature is above 30°C, which is 86°F. This is a built-in safety rule, not a broken part. If it is not actually that hot outside, the outdoor temperature sensor may be giving an incorrect reading and should be checked.

Most common causes of P431
- 1Actual outdoor temperature above 30°C
- 2Outdoor temperature sensor exposed to localized heat
- 3Faulty outdoor ambient temperature sensor
- 4Wiring fault at the outdoor temperature sensor
- 5Control board misinterpreting sensor signal
